Scalable And Secure Development of REST API for Your Business Success

Find unique REST API development services, offering the assurance that these applications and systems are smoothened, integrated in complete speed, and with ultimate security for exchanging data between the different applications and systems. Future-proof APIs that scale: our services in development of REST API by simplifying communication across disparate platforms, enhancement of the function, and optimization of the operations. Solution delivery, built in support for your business while maintaining reliability and flexibility while making seamless user experiences in this high connected digital space.

Scalable And Secure Development of REST API for Your Business Success
Super Linear Blue 720
Organiza Logo Dark
Summers Engineering Full Colour 720
Mme Logo

Secure and Scalable API Solutions for Your Digital Success

API development remains to be effective communication in between different software systems; in fact, it facilitates scalable, flexible, and interoperable software solutions on various technological stacks, since efficient exchange of information among those involved is made possible through this due to standard HTTP-based building of RESTful APIs.

Facile Technolab offers custom rest api development services specifically designed for businesses. With our expertise, integrate applications seamlessly and improve operations while bringing the best possible user experiences. From connecting third-party tools, enabling mobile applications, and powering SaaS platforms to anything else, our APIs ensure smooth and secure data flow.

What is REST API Development?

Developing a rest api is developing an application programming interface along the principles of Representational State Transfer. It could just be a thought of bridges or possibly roads capable of making it possible for one application to speak to another through the internet using standard HTTP methods like GET, POST, PUT, and DELETE.

How REST APIs Enable Seamless Communication

It simplifies data exchange through applications with a focused structure and the use of general web protocols. Here is how it works:

Standard HTTP Methods:The different operations that REST APIs are denoted by using HTTP methods. For example, GET to get the data, POST makes the data, PUT updates existing data, and DELETE to remove the data.

Resource-Based Design: All data is a resource and can be fetched over unique URLs called endpoints.

Stateless Operations: The REST APIs do not store client information at the server side between requests. Therefore, REST APIs are lightweight and scalable.

Flexible Data Formats: Most REST APIs use basically data formats such as JSON or XML for the purpose of cross-platform compatibility.

Relevance of REST APIs in Modern Software Development

REST APIs are basically one of the prime approaches towards making modern software functional and scalable. Now here's where the difference lies:

Mobile Apps: Using REST APIs, applications can fetch as well as send their data to backend servers with a consistent experience that provides real-time updates.

Cloud Solutions: API is the key role for service integration, resource management in cloud computing, and multi-cloud strategy.

IoT (Internet of Things:  The seamless interoperability among the devices and platforms of IoT is ensured through one-way exchanges of data.

Third-Party Integrations:  Businesses utilize REST APIs for integrating with payment gateways, CRMs, analytics platforms, and others that automate workflows and make processes much more efficient.

Key Features of our REST API Development Services

Our REST API solutions at Facile Technolab are always designed for seamless integration, and robust security. We ensure our APIs are optimized for performance and have comprehensive error handling while being developer-friendly. With third-party integrations, and ongoing maintenance, we make it efficient, secure, and future-ready for smooth operations.

Custom API Solutions: We design REST APIs based on your business needs to enable easy integration.

High performance: Ensure that data is exchanged between applications at high speeds, reliability, and effectiveness.

Scalable Architecture: We design APIs that will easily scale up with users' demands.

Security and Authentication: Ensure the secure handling of sensitive data via OAuth and JWT.

Cross-Platform Compatibility: Build APIs that are accessible across any platform, device, or service.

JSON and XML Support: Handles data in multiple formats to provide maximum flexibility.

Real-time Data Processing: Allows for real-time data exchange so that updates and actions happen immediately.

Third-party integrations: Our REST API development allows seamless integration with third-party services and platforms.

Error Handling: Robust error detection and handling ensure seamless API operations.

API Versioning: API version management is simple to maintain backward compatibility and evolve the service.

Comprehensive Documentation: Ensure clear and complete documentation for easier integration and use.

Load Balancing and Optimization: Increase performance and reliability with intelligent load balancing.

RESTful Principles: Build efficient and standard API services by following the guidelines for RESTful principles.

Custom Endpoint Design: Design custom endpoints that align with your unique business logic.

Ongoing Support and Maintenance: Continuous support is provided to keep APIs running smoothly and updated.

Our REST API Development Services

Custom REST API Development

We design and develop APIs that best fit the needs of your business. It might be some sort of mobile-app, cloud platform, or IoT devices that you want to ensure functionality, security, and scalability.

API Integration Services

Seamlessly connect your systems with third-party tools like CRMs, ERPs, or payment gateways using our integration services that ensure smooth data flow and operational efficiency across platforms.

API Optimization

Enhance the performance of existing APIs with improvements in speed, reliability, and scalability. We diagnose bottlenecks and optimize resource usage to maximize API efficiency.

Case Studies & Success Stories

Benefits of REST API Development

Scalability:

The business case of a REST API is the handling of large volumes of data and traffic because they are meant for an application growing very fast, so each request passes independently, saving scaling in terms of demand.

Flexibility:

REST APIs are platform-independent. This means, for example, that they can be easily implemented in almost any web, mobile, or desktop application. It gives businesses the power to create loosely coupled ecosystems whose elements work well together.

Security:

OAuth, JWT (JSON Web Tokens), API keys, and advanced security protocols ensure that communication and data interchange are secure. REST APIs also protect sensitive data and verify against industry standards through role-based access control.

Performance:

REST APIs that rely on lightweight formats such as JSON and XML optimize for fast data transference, thus reducing latency and improving application performance even in bandwidth-limited environments.

Standardization:

REST APIs are designed, following the same principles as well-defined endpoints and uniform HTTP methods-standardization makes it simpler to develop, maintain, upgrade, and update documentation for improvements going forward.

Facile My Universe 803E
Facile Swipe Options 2E4v

Why Choose Custom REST API Development: Advantages of Custom APIs

Tailored Functionality for Specific Workflows:

Custom APIs will depend on what the company needs. It might be linking to some specific software, intricate workflows, or niche procedures that require automation, in which a custom API ensures everything fits well.

Enhanced Security Measures:

Custom APIs are mainly business security oriented. With role-based access control, data encryption in transit, and other advanced authentication mechanisms such as OAuth, JWT, etc., maximum protection is given to sensitive information.

Better Performance Optimization for Large-Scale Applications:

Custom APIs avoid useless overhead: they only have the features that you need, which results in faster answers and better resource utilization. This applies, of course, more to applications that are bound to be filled with great loads of data or traffic.

Long-Term Scalability and Flexibility:

Custom APIs are designed with your future growth in mind. They grow easily with your application or user base and can even be modified or extended when new features, technologies, or integrations arise over time.

Performance Optimization and Scalability

We optimize the performance of REST APIs by implementing efficient coding practices, caching mechanisms, and load balancing techniques. Our solutions are designed to handle high traffic volumes and scale as your business grows.

  • Performance Optimization: We implement efficient coding practices to optimize the performance of REST APIs, ensuring swift data retrieval and response times.
  • Caching Mechanisms: Our solutions incorporate caching mechanisms to reduce latency and improve data retrieval efficiency.
  • Load Balancing: We employ load balancing techniques to evenly distribute traffic, preventing server overload and maintaining consistent performance.
  • High Traffic Handling: Our REST APIs are designed to handle high volumes of traffic without compromising on performance or responsiveness.
  • Scalability: We ensure that our solutions can scale seamlessly to accommodate your business's growth and evolving data demands.
Facile Data Reports 706V
Facile Two Factor Authentication Namy

Security and Authentication

Security is our top priority. We implement robust security measures such as token-based authentication, OAuth, and SSL encryption to ensure the confidentiality, integrity, and availability of your REST APIs and data.

  • Robust Security Measures: We prioritize robust security measures to safeguard your REST APIs and data.
  • Token-Based Authentication: Our solutions include token-based authentication for enhanced access control and security.
  • OAuth Integration: We implement OAuth for secure authorization and authentication, ensuring only authorized users access your APIs.
  • SSL Encryption: All data transmitted via our REST APIs is protected with SSL encryption, guaranteeing confidentiality and integrity.
  • Confidentiality, Integrity, Availability: Our security measures ensure the confidentiality, integrity, and availability of your REST APIs and data at all times.

Automated Documentation and Testing

Our comprehensive approach includes thorough documentation and rigorous testing of REST APIs. We provide clear and detailed API documentation, along with automated testing processes, to ensure the reliability and stability of your APIs.

  • Comprehensive Approach: Our approach encompasses thorough documentation and rigorous testing of REST APIs.
  • Clear Documentation: We provide clear and detailed API documentation, making it easy for developers to understand and utilize your APIs.
  • Automated Testing: We employ automated testing processes to verify the reliability and stability of your APIs consistently.
  • Quality Assurance: Our documentation and testing processes are part of our commitment to ensuring the highest quality in API development.
  • Reliable and Stable APIs: By focusing on documentation and testing, we guarantee that your REST APIs are reliable and stable for seamless integration and use.
Contact
Facile Chat Bot Re E2gj
Facile Growth Analytics Re Pyxf

Why Choose Facile for REST API Development?

At Facile Technolab, we provide quality, reliable and scalable REST API development services. We will give you clear-cut reasons why you should always choose us for your REST API needs:

Expertise in API Design & Development:

We have years of experience in building robust REST APIs and can efficiently produce secure, scalable, and business requirements-based APIs for you. Our team knows how to craft APIs that enable smooth communication between different software systems.

Custom Solutions Tailored to Your Needs:

We understand that every business has its own unique requirements. Our API development services are completely customized according to your needs, and thus the solution fits into your ecosystem and scales with your growth.

Security & Performance First:

We prioritize the security and performance of your APIs. Our team implements the latest security protocols and performance optimization techniques to ensure that your APIs are secure, efficient, and reliable.

End-to-End API Development Services:

From design and development to testing and deployment, we handle the entire lifecycle of your REST API project. We ensure proper documentation, seamless integration, and comprehensive testing for delivering high-performing APIs.

Scalable and Future-Ready Solutions:

Our REST APIs are designed to scale effortlessly as your business grows. We ensure that your APIs are ready to handle increased traffic, new features, and integrations, providing you with long-term value.

Seamless Integration:

All integrations with your existing infrastructures, applications, or third-party services will therefore be smooth and unified by one solution.

Ongoing Support and Maintenance

Our commitment after successful deployment is to provide continuous support, monitoring, and also perform the necessary maintenance to get these APIs updated and fully functional in production.

Testimonials

Custom Software Development for SaaS Company

" Facile Technolab delivered a fully-functional solution that met the client's standards and expectations. Leading a structured approach, the team managed their tasks well and delivered on time. Their transparency, top-tier customer support, and enthusiasm were hallmarks of their work. "

- Director, SaaS Company Australia
App Dev for Capital Program & Portfolio Mgmt SaaS Company

" The app is still in development, but the client is at a great point right now thanks to Facile Technolab Pvt Ltd. The team has improved the models and made them faster, and they’ve stood out for their responsiveness and cooperative approach. They communicate well via WhatsApp and Microsoft Teams. "

- Founder & President United States
Custom Software Dev for Software Dev Company

" Thanks to Facile Technolab's engagement, the client is able to demonstrate a functional prototype to their end client that has received positive feedback. The team has executed an effective project management style. They are prompt and communicative in the partnership. "

- CEO, Software Company Australia
IT Staff Augmentation for Tech & Marketing Consultancy

" Facile Technolab's professionals helped the client notably increase revenue and reduce operation costs. Facile Technolab has independently and effectively managed the project and maintained stellar communication via Slack. Facile Technolab's cost-effectiveness and quality service are exemplary. "

- CEO, Tech & Marketing Consultancy Gandhinagar, India
Marketplace Web Development for Event-Organizing Platform

" Facile Technolab's work met the client's expectations. The team showcased impressive culture and discipline. Facile Technolab was responsive via virtual meetings and worked in sprints, showing an ability to respond to the client's changing requirements. "

- CEO, Event-Organizing Platform Colombia
Staff Augmentation for Software Development Company

" Facile Technolab's services earned high satisfaction and excellent feedback from the client. The team was skillful, efficient, and timely in delivering tasks. They maintained clear communication via virtual meetings and email. Their efficiency in Microsoft technology stood out. "

- Director of Sales, Software Development Company India
Custom Software Dev & UX Design for Telecommunicaitons Co

" Facile Technolab Pvt Ltd delivered the project on time and to the client's satisfaction. The team ensured excellent communication via email, virtual meetings, and other messaging apps. Their research-oriented approach is a key element of their work. "

- MD, Boost networks Johannesburg, South Africa

Recent Blogs

Frequently Asked Questions (FAQ) - REST API Development Services

Explore our FAQ section to find answers to commonly asked questions about our REST API development services. Learn more about the benefits, technologies, process, and expertise involved in creating robust and scalable REST APIs for your enterprise applications.

What is REST API development?

REST API development is the process of designing, building, and implementing Representational State Transfer (REST) APIs that enable communication between different software systems or applications.

Why do enterprises choose REST API development?

Enterprises choose REST API development for its simplicity, scalability, and flexibility. REST APIs allow seamless integration between systems, enabling efficient data exchange and improved interoperability.

What are the benefits of using REST API development services?

By utilizing REST API development services, enterprises can achieve improved interoperability, enhanced scalability, better security, simplified integrations, and support for multiple platforms and devices.

Which technologies do you use for REST API development?

We utilize a range of Microsoft technologies, including .NET, Azure API Management, Azure Functions, and Azure Logic Apps, to develop robust and scalable REST APIs that meet the unique requirements of our clients.

What is the typical process involved in REST API development?

What is the typical process involved in REST API development? A: The process involves requirements gathering, API design, development, testing, documentation, and deployment. We follow industry best practices and agile methodologies to ensure a streamlined and efficient development process.

Can you integrate REST APIs with existing enterprise applications?

Yes, our REST API development services include seamless integration with existing enterprise applications. We can design and develop APIs that integrate smoothly with your current systems, allowing for data exchange and improved functionality.

How do you ensure the security of REST APIs?

We implement robust security measures, such as authentication, authorization, and encryption, to ensure the security of REST APIs. We adhere to industry best practices and comply with security standards to protect sensitive data.

Can you provide examples of successful REST API development projects?

We have successfully developed REST APIs for various industries, including e-commerce, finance, healthcare, and logistics. These APIs have facilitated seamless integration, improved data exchange, and enhanced system functionality.

Do you offer REST API development outsourcing services?

Yes, we provide REST API development outsourcing services to enterprises looking to leverage our expertise and experience. Our dedicated development team can work closely with your organization to deliver high-quality REST APIs.

What is the cost structure for REST API development services?

The cost of REST API development services depends on various factors, including project complexity, scope, and required functionalities. We offer customized solutions and can provide detailed cost estimates based on your specific requirements.

Let's Transform Your Enterprise with our REST API Development Services

Contact us today to discuss your project requirements and unlock the full potential of your enterprise.

Connect with us

Signup for monthly updates and stay in touch!

Subscribe to Facile Technolab's monthly newsletter to receive updates on our latest news, offers, promotions, resources, source code, jobs and other exciting updates.